Understanding Carbohydrate Antigen 19-9
Carbohydrate antigen 19-9, often shortened to CA 19-9, is a sugar-coated protein found on the surface of certain cells. It appears in small amounts in healthy people and in higher amounts in some diseases. A CA 19-9 blood test measures how much of this marker is present in a sample of serum or plasma.
Cells in the pancreas, bile ducts, stomach, colon, and some other organs can release CA 19-9 into the bloodstream. Some cancer cells also release larger amounts, which is why CA 19-9 is grouped with tumor markers used in cancer care. At the same time, raised levels can show up with non-cancer conditions such as pancreatitis or bile duct blockage, so the marker never works as a stand-alone screen for cancer.
Where CA 19-9 Comes From In The Body
CA 19-9 is linked to a structure called sialyl Lewis-a on cell surfaces. Pancreatic and bile duct cells make this structure under normal conditions. When tissue becomes inflamed, blocked, or cancerous, more CA 19-9 can leak into the blood.
Not everyone produces CA 19-9. Around 5–7 percent of people are “Lewis antigen negative” and lack the enzyme needed to make this marker. In that group, the test can stay very low, even when cancer is present, so a reading near zero does not always bring firm reassurance.
When Doctors Order A CA 19-9 Test
CA 19-9 testing helps in several settings:
- Tracking known pancreatic or bile duct cancer over time
- Checking response to surgery, chemotherapy, or radiotherapy
- Following people after treatment to watch for a rising trend
- Adding extra context when imaging suggests a mass in the pancreas or bile ducts
The test often appears alongside scans and other blood work in care plans for pancreatic cancer and related conditions. Guidance from tumor marker test summaries stresses that CA 19-9 results always sit beside clinical findings and imaging, not in place of them.
Carbohydrate Antigen 19-9 Normal Range Values By Lab
When people first see carbohydrate antigen 19-9 normal range printed on a lab slip, the number 0–37 U/mL often stands out. Many laboratories treat values below about 37 units per milliliter as “within range,” though exact cut-offs vary slightly and some centers use limits closer to 35 or 40 U/mL.
Typical Reference Interval In U/Ml
Reference intervals come from large groups of people without known disease. Studies suggest upper limits in the mid-20s when strict selection rules apply, yet clinical services often adopt a more generous upper line near 37 U/mL to account for method and population differences.
The table below gives a broad view of how CA 19-9 levels can be grouped in practice. These ranges are general patterns rather than hard cutoffs for any one person.
| CA 19-9 Level (U/mL) | General Interpretation | Common Next Steps |
|---|---|---|
| 0–37 | Within the reference interval for many labs | Result logged and tracked with other tests |
| Undetectable | Some people do not produce CA 19-9 at all | Care team relies on imaging and other markers |
| 38–100 | Mild rise; cancer and benign disease both possible | Review symptoms, repeat testing, and imaging as needed |
| 101–500 | Moderate rise in many reports | Detailed imaging and specialist review |
| Above 500 | Marked rise, often with large tumor load or blockage | Staging workup and close follow up |
| Falling values | Often seen when treatment is working | Oncologist tracks trend over several tests |
| Rising values | May signal growing tumor or stronger inflammation | Doctor may order new imaging or change the plan |
Why Reference Limits Differ
Each laboratory sets its own carbohydrate antigen 19-9 normal range based on local equipment, assay kits, and the population used to build the interval. One lab may report “normal” as 0–35 U/mL, another as 0–37 U/mL, and a third as 0–40 U/mL.
Age and sex can shift the upper limit a little. Research in healthy adults has shown slightly higher CA 19-9 levels in women and in older men, yet these shifts usually stay within a few units. Because of these small differences, the range printed by the lab that ran the test is the one your doctor uses for your report.

What Raised CA 19-9 Levels Can Mean
Numbers outside the carbohydrate antigen 19-9 normal range often cause worry, yet the story behind a raised value can differ widely. CA 19-9 acts more like a barometer than a yes/no signal. It responds to changes in bile flow, inflammation, and tumor size, and many conditions can push the marker upward.
Cancers Linked With High CA 19-9
Several cancers can push CA 19-9 levels above the reference range:
- Pancreatic ductal adenocarcinoma
- Bile duct (cholangiocarcinoma) and gallbladder cancer
- Cancers of the stomach and colon
- Some ovarian and lung cancers in certain reports
In pancreatic cancer care, CA 19-9 is commonly used to watch how the tumor responds to surgery or systemic treatment. A fall in CA 19-9 after surgery or chemotherapy often lines up with better outlook, while a steady rise can prompt new imaging to look for growth or spread.
Non Cancer Causes Of High CA 19-9
Raised CA 19-9 levels also occur with several non-cancer conditions. That is one reason routine screening of healthy people with this marker is not recommended. Conditions linked with higher CA 19-9 include:
- Acute or chronic pancreatitis
- Bile duct blockage from stones or scarring
- Liver cirrhosis and chronic hepatitis
- Cholecystitis and gallstones
- Cystic fibrosis
- Severe biliary or liver infection
In many of these settings, values fall again once the underlying problem settles or the blockage clears. Some labs point out that benign conditions often keep CA 19-9 below about 1,000 U/mL, while very high readings in that range or above tend to appear more often in advanced cancer, though even here there is overlap.

Carbohydrate Antigen 19-9 Normal Range In Cancer Care
Outside the carbohydrate antigen 19-9 normal range, numbers become most helpful when tracked over time. One single reading has limits; a series of readings tells more of the story. Oncologists often look at how CA 19-9 behaves before and after key points such as surgery, new chemotherapy cycles, or radiation.
Baseline Level And Trend Over Time
Before treatment, CA 19-9 can act as a baseline marker. If the level is raised, later tests can show whether the marker falls, stays flat, or climbs. A steady drop after surgery or chemotherapy lines up with shrinking tumor volume in many studies. A flat line may match stable disease. A rising curve may hint at growth or recurrence and can trigger closer imaging or a change in treatment plan.
At the same time, real life trends seldom look perfectly smooth. Infections, bile duct stents, and changes in liver function can nudge levels up or down without any change in tumor size. That is why clinicians map CA 19-9 readings against scan results, symptoms, and other lab values rather than reacting to small shifts alone.
Limits Of Relying On CA 19-9 Alone
Even a normal CA 19-9 value cannot rule out cancer. People who do not express the Lewis antigen can have aggressive pancreatic cancer with CA 19-9 near zero. Small tumors, or tumors that do not shed much marker, may also sit inside the reference range.
On the flip side, a raised CA 19-9 result with clear imaging and minimal symptoms can still come from benign causes. In those situations, doctors often repeat the test after treating infection or opening blocked ducts. Only when the marker stays raised or keeps rising, and imaging begins to change, does concern shift toward cancer.
Factors That Can Change CA 19-9 Readings
Several day-to-day factors can swing CA 19-9 values. The second table brings some of these into view.
| Factor | Possible Effect On CA 19-9 | Notes |
|---|---|---|
| Bile duct blockage | Often pushes levels above the reference range | Stenting or surgery can drop the marker again |
| Acute pancreatitis | Short-term sharp rise | Values may fall as inflammation settles |
| Liver cirrhosis | Mild to moderate rise | May stay raised even without cancer |
| Kidney impairment | Slower clearance can nudge levels upward | Other markers often affected as well |
| Recent surgery or chemotherapy | Temporary spikes or drops | Doctors look for trends over several weeks |
| Different lab methods | Small shifts in numeric values | Best to track trends using the same lab |
| Smoking | Mild rise in some studies | Effect size varies between people |
Preparing For A CA 19-9 Blood Test
A CA 19-9 test usually needs no special diet or fasting, unless other blood work booked at the same time calls for it. The sample comes from a vein in the arm. A tourniquet sits around the upper arm, a small needle enters the vein, and blood flows into a tube for analysis.
How The Blood Sample Is Taken
The whole draw often takes just a few minutes. A sterile needle, a brief sting, and mild pressure at the site are the main steps. People on blood thinners may need longer pressure with a cotton pad to limit bruising. The collected tube goes to the laboratory where an analyzer measures CA 19-9 in units per milliliter.
Risks And Discomfort From The Test
Risks stay low and match those of routine blood draws. Mild bruising, short-lived soreness, or lightheaded feelings can appear. Serious complications such as infection or large hematoma are rare. Clinic staff usually ask people to sit for a short time after the draw, especially if they feel faint easily.
